Ruomin Zhu is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Cognitive Neuroscience and Artificial Intelligence. According to data from OpenAlex, Ruomin Zhu has authored 13 papers receiving a total of 336 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 12 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 11 papers in Cognitive Neuroscience and 8 papers in Artificial Intelligence. Recurrent topics in Ruomin Zhu’s work include Advanced Memory and Neural Computing (12 papers), Neural dynamics and brain function (11 papers) and Neural Networks and Reservoir Computing (8 papers). Ruomin Zhu is often cited by papers focused on Advanced Memory and Neural Computing (12 papers), Neural dynamics and brain function (11 papers) and Neural Networks and Reservoir Computing (8 papers). Ruomin Zhu collaborates with scholars based in Australia, Japan and United States. Ruomin Zhu's co-authors include Zdenka Kuncic, Alon Loeffler, Adrian Diaz‐Alvarez, Tomonobu Nakayama, Joel Hochstetter, James M. Shine, James K. Gimzewski, Adam Z. Stieg, Joseph T. Lizier and Mike Li and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ature Communications, Advanced Functional Materials and Scientific Reports.
